Kernresonanzuntersuchungen an Thalliumverbindungen,besonders Thallium–Phosphat-Gläsern
Authors:L Kolditz  E Wahner
Abstract:NMR Studies on Thallium Compounds, especially of Thallium Phosphate Glasses Nuclear magnetic resonance techniques with 205Tl have been used to study the Character of the Tl–O bond in different Tl-salts and phosphate systems containing Tl. Generally the covalent contribution to the Tl–O bond increases in the order of the Tl Content. Tl3PO4 has the highest covalent contribution on the systems investigated. If Tl is successively substituted by K no influence on the Tl–O bond-character has been observed, but Mg causes diminishing of the covalent character. It follows from Paper chromatography that high condensated phosphates (P8) in acid solutions are hydrolysed the easier the higher the covalent contribution of the Tl–O–bond.
